
Major US mortgage lender stops accepting Bitcoin payments
One of the largest US mortgage lenders, United Wholesale Mortgage (UMW) stopped accepting cryptocurrency payments six weeks after launching the program. Among the reasons cited were regulatory uncertainty and associated costs.
In mid‑August, UMW announced that it would allow customers to pay mortgage installments using Bitcoin. The company wanted to study and test the new instrument to determine whether it offered a faster, simpler and cheaper solution.
“We are evaluating the feasibility and requirements in order to accept cryptocurrency to satisfy mortgage payments.” – @Mishbia15
— United Wholesale Mortgage (@UWMlending) August 16, 2021
“Thanks to our technology team, these transactions went through successfully. Because of the additional costs and regulatory uncertainty in the cryptocurrency space, we have concluded that at this time we are not ready to go beyond the pilot program,” said in a new press release.
UMW stressed that the testing experience prepared the organization for the implementation of digital assets. The company will again integrate Bitcoin payments when “cryptocurrency transactions become something that advances the business.”
According to CNBC, as part of the pilot program UMW accepted six cryptocurrency transactions and tested three assets — Bitcoin, Dogecoin and Ethereum. In an interview with CNBC, the lender’s CEO Matt Ishbia noted that there was not significant demand among customers for such a service.
Because the IRS classifies cryptocurrencies like bitcoin as property, some participants in the experiment may be liable for tax bills for payments made in digital assets.
“Many people do not understand that every time they pay with cryptocurrency for a cup of coffee or other consumer goods, the activity is classified as a capital gain,” explained Shehan Chandrasekera, head of tax strategy at CoinTracker.io.
